RAID level 1 concept (Disk mirroring)
RAID is an acronym of Redundant Array of Independent/Inexpensive Disks.RAID1 is
one of several RAID levels. RAID 1 also known as "Disk mirroring". Data are written
to both disks simultaneously. RAID1 provides both high reliability and continued
data availability in the event of failure of an array member. When a RAID1 member
disk fails, array management simply directs all application requests to the
remaining disk. RAID1 is suitable for data which reliability requirements are
extremely high, or for data to which high performance access is required.
Disk backup function description
The extra advantage of ACD-76300/301/302 is disk backup function.
ACD-76300/301/302 offer third disk except the pair of RAID 1 group for full disk
back-up automatically or manually, and it is schedulable by Windows-base GUI
program through its built-in RTC (Real-Time Clock).the schedule can be set as per
month, per week or day as user desired. This function reduces the maintain effort on
back-up data from system manually, also preventing risk from any operating system
and software crash issues.
